Groups Call Upon Congress To Pass Legislation To Repair The Country’s Broken Mental Health System

USA Today (10/3, Szabo) reported that “23 mental health groups,” including the American Psychiatric Association, “are calling on Congress to pass legislation aimed at repairing the USA’s broken mental health system.” Last Thursday, “the groups delivered a letter” to leaders of the House of Representatives “hours before the attack at Umpqua Community College in Roseburg, Ore. left 10 people dead.” In the letter, which the APA helped co-author, APA president Renée Binder, MD, asked, “How many more reminders do we need that mental health has to be a high priority?” Dr. Binder added, “This is not a Republican issue or a Democratic issue. This is an American issue.”
